import itunes
I imported my itunes library file to sunbird 1.2 (suselinux) via Tools -> Option -> Media Importer -> iTunes-Import (xml-file) and checked also "Import Playlists".
First I had to edit all the pathnames (windows -> linux) but then it worked fine.
Except of importing my playlists. The names of the playlists appear at the left side but they stay empty.
I found the entries for the playlists in the xml-file. They contain correct track-ids (I checked some of them). The itunes playlists ("Highest Rated", "Most Played" etc.) are imported correctly.
What can i do about my playlists?

Inappropriate?funny enough: It works now. I switched the language from german to english and back, and imported again. Songbird told me, that the content of folder x etc. has changed, i choosed "replace", and now it worked.
But i dont know why it didnt at the first time...
